Yes, Brazilian travelers can rent and drive vehicles in Puerto Rico as foreign renters, provided they meet ID, licence, payment card and age requirements.
Form of ID:
Foreign renters must present a valid passport at the rental counter.
Driving licence:
The main and any additional drivers must present a full physical driving licence with no major endorsements. Accepted driving licence include:
• Original driving licence + International Driving Permit (IDP).
Accepted cards:
Physical credit cards in the full name of the main driver are required for most offers. Accepted cards may include Visa, MasterCard, American Express, Discover and, for some deals, Diners Club. Availability of card brands and whether a credit card is mandatory can vary by specific offer.
Age requirements:
Depending on the specific offer, the general eligible driving age ranges from 21 up to 70–99 years. Young driver surcharges may apply, for example: US$ 16.58 per day for drivers aged 21–24, US$ 15.00 per day for drivers aged 21–25, or US$ 25.00 per day for drivers aged 21–24, depending on the rental company and vehicle.
Requirements may vary between rental companies. Always confirm details when booking.

Consider your travel group size and luggage needs.
Economy cars (2-4 people, 1-2 suitcases)
Perfect for city driving and short trips.
Compact cars (4-5 people, 2-3 suitcases)
Good balance of space and fuel efficiency.
Mid-size cars (5 people, 3-4 suitcases)
Comfortable for longer distances.
Full-size/SUV (5-7 people, 4+ suitcases)
Ideal for families and group travel.
Choose between automatic and manual transmission.
Automatic transmission
Easier for city driving and traffic.
Manual transmission
Often cheaper with better fuel economy.
Consider your comfort level with the transmission type and driving conditions.
Check what insurance coverage comes with your rental.
Basic liability
Covers damage to other vehicles and property, usually included.
Collision Damage Waiver (CDW)
Covers damage to your rental car, often optional.
Theft protection
Protects against car theft, may be included or additional.
Personal insurance
Check if your local insurance or travel insurance covers rentals.
Understand booking flexibility and fees.
Free cancellation
Usually available up to 24-48 hours before pickup.
Prepaid vs. Pay-at-counter
Prepaid often cheaper but less flexible.
Change fees
Cost to modify dates, locations, or car type.
Travel insurance
Consider coverage for trip cancellations or delays.
Check distance restrictions and additional charges.
Unlimited mileage
Best for long road trips and cross-country travel.
Limited mileage
Cheaper daily rate but extra charges for excess miles.
Consider your planned route distance and potential detours.
Factor in mileage costs when comparing total rental prices.
Understand fuel requirements and costs.
Full-to-Full
Return with the same fuel level, most economical option.
Full-to-Empty
Pay upfront for a full tank, convenient but often more expensive.
Same-to-Same
Return with the same level as pickup, fair pricing.
Pre-purchase fuel options
Compare costs with local gas station prices.
